Motor transport operator Lance Cpl. Craig D. Williams provides ground guidance as a humvee backs up aboard USS Pearl Harbor here Nov. 25. Williams, a Lucasville, Ohio, native, is 22 and serves with Combat Logistics Battalion 11. The battalion is the combat logistics element for the 11th Marine Expeditionary Unit, which embarked USS Makin Island, USS New Orleans and USS Pearl Harbor in San Diego Nov. 14 beginning a seven-month deployment to the Western Pacific and Middle East regions.
